Fuel Pump (FP) Relay -J17- And Activation, Checking







Special tools and equipment required
- VAG 1526A
- VAG 1594A
- VAG 1598/31
- VAS5051 with VAS5051/1

The fuel pump and certain components of the injection system are supplied with power by way of the fuel pump (FP) relay-J17-.
The fuel pump (FP) relay -J17- is only energized when the engine is running, i.e. the relay is only connected to Ground (via the engine control module) when engine speed pulses are detected in the engine control module.

Test requirements:
- Battery voltage at least 12.7 V

Functional check of fuel pump relay
- Remove driver's storage compartment:
- Connect testing and information system VAS5051 and select vehicle system "01 Engine electronics". Ignition must be switched on. Connecting VAS 5051 Scan Tool
- Initiate Output Diagnostic Test Mode (DTM) and actuate evaporative emission (EVAP) canister purge regulator valve -N80-. Output Diagnostic Test Mode (DTM) (Function 03)







- Fuel pump relay (on central electronics in driver's footwell on left, position 4) must trigger and fuel pump must run.

A - If relay does not respond:
- Check voltage supply of fuel pump relay.
- Check activation of fuel pump relay.

B - If relay is energized but fuel pump does not run:
- Check voltage supply for fuel pump and components (via fuel pump relay).

Checking voltage supply of fuel pump relay







- Disconnect fuel pump relay.
- Connect multimeter as follows to measure voltage.

- Specified value: approx. battery voltage

If specified value is not obtained:
- Replace central electronics.

- Switch ignition on.
- Specified value: approx. battery voltage

If the specified value is not obtained:
- Check wiring connections.

If specifications are obtained:

Checking activation of fuel pump relay

- Switch ignition off.
- Reconnect relay.
- Connect test box VAG 1598/31 to wiring harness for engine control module; do not connect engine control module. Wiring and Component Testing Using VAG1598/31 Test Box
- Bridge terminals 1 and 65 at test box with leads from adapter kit VAG 1594A.
- Switch ignition on.







- Fuel pump relay (on central electronics in the driver's footwell on the left, position 4) must trigger.

If the relay responds now, but not during output DTM:
- Replace engine control module.

If the relay does not respond:
- Switch ignition off.
- Disconnect cable link.
- Disconnect fuel pump relay.







- Check for open circuit and short to positive or Ground in following wiring connection:

Central electronics in driver's Test box
footwell on left, position 4 VAG 1598/31
terminal Socket

16 65

- Repair any open/short circuit as necessary.

If no DTC is found:
- Replace fuel pump (FP) relay -J17-.
- Reconnect engine control module.
